For quite some time I have been entertaining the idea of starting a weblog on higher spin theory. As far as I know, there aren’t any such, and it could be interesting to see what happens if one is started. As you may know, I have been working on the subject, on and off, for many years, in fact since 1983.

The first idea of a blog occurred to me during a higher spin workshop in Florence in 2013, but nothing came of it. I guess I didn’t have the courage to start, and not the time to  maintain it active. I had some previous experience in blogging in the context of ‘humanistic mathematics teaching’ — blog pages that are still out there, but not active any longer. But that was much easier. Higher spin is a difficult subject, and I felt I was way behind everything that had happened in the subject since it became rather popular around year 2000.

However, for the last two and a half years, I have been working on a book on higher spin theory, and in this context the blog idea has resurfaced many times. I mentioned it to some people in January last year in Mons, and I at least created the site — but wrote nothing. Still couldn’t muster the courage, and was still concerned about the time it would take.

But now I see it differently. Book writing is a slow process. There are many things to understand and put in context, papers must be read, notation and formalism must be consistent, calculations must be checked and the story must be coherent, et cetera. I’ve come to realize that perhaps writing a post now and then will not take that much time from book writing. Instead it might help book writing.

And indeed, questions crop up all the time. These could be asked in the blog. Ideas crop up all the time. Writing them up in a paper — even a conceptual paper — takes lots of time. Writing them up in post is not that time consuming. And the courage? Well, if I reveal my lack of understanding and misconceptions, that’s something I will have to live with then.
